JSU flags shabby state of Jowai road, seeks repair

SHILLONG, May 22: The Jaintia Students’ Union (JSU) has raised concerns over the dilapidated condition of the road connecting Khimusniang to the PHE Water Treatment Plant in Jowai, West Jaintia Hills, and has called for immediate intervention by the authorities.
The JSU informed that the stretch has remained neglected for over a decade, causing immense hardship to daily commuters, particularly residents and students who rely on the route for access to essential services and institutions.
With the onset of the monsoon season, the condition of the road has further deteriorated, making it nearly impassable and raising significant safety concerns.
Although the Office of the Executive Engineer has reportedly submitted a revised estimate for the road’s repair, the JSU lamented the lack of any visible progress on the ground.
The union has now appealed to the PHE Minister to urgently approve and expedite the long-pending repair work.
It has also warned that continued delays may compel the organisation to pursue other means to ensure the restoration of what it terms a vital public link.
